PAK vs ENG Test: In the first Test match played between Pakistan and England, England won by 74 runs. In this match, the batsmen of both the teams were seen in excellent rhythm. Excellent batting was seen from both the sides. In the total of four innings of this match, 1768 runs were scored. England has made the record of winning the highest scoring five-day Test match in the history of Test cricket so far. This match was at number three in terms of scoring the most. Let’s know the high scoring Test matches and results so far.
South Africa v England (1939)
A total of 1981 runs were scored in a Test match played between South Africa and England in 1939. This match was played in Durban. Even after scoring so many runs, this match ended in a draw.
West Indies v England (1930)

A Test match was played between West Indies and England in 1930. A total of 1815 runs were scored in all the innings of this entire test match. This match ended on a draw. This match was played in Kingston.
Pakistan vs England (2022)
England won the first five-day Test match played between Pakistan and England. England won this match by 74 runs. This was the first such five-day high-scoring Test match in which a team won. A total of 1768 runs were scored in the four innings of this match. This match was played in Rawalpindi.
Australia v West Indies (1969)
In 1969, 1764 runs were scored in all the innings of the five-day Test match played between Australia and West Indies. However, this match ended in a draw. This match was played in Adelaide.
Australia v England (1921)
A Test match was played between Australia and England in 1921 in Adelaide. A total of 1753 runs were scored in all the innings of this match. This match also ended in a draw.
